Embodying the apex of heritage Indonesian silversmithing, the Sumbu Kompor chain is renowned for its dense, cylindrical weave that reflects centuries of Balinese metalwork traditions. Meticulously handcrafted by master silversmiths in Celuk, Bali, each solid 925 sterling silver link is individual forged, interlocking into a smooth, heavy-weight chain that drapes fluidly against the skin.
At a bold 5 mm round profile, this piece strikes a balance between understated strength and intricate detail. Deep oxidation highlights the tight "dragon bone" pattern, contrasting against hand-polished exterior surfaces. Designed to be worn as a standalone statement or paired with heavy artisan pendants, it stands as an enduring heirloom of authentic craft.
